Gangdong-ri is situated along the scenic eastern coast of North Korea, specifically known for the Sijungho area. The Sijungho Beach Resort is a prominent destination, positioned between the Sea of Japan (East Sea of Korea) and Lake Sijung. The lake is renowned for its therapeutic mud, which is used in local sanatoriums for various health treatments. Sijungho Beach has a wide stretch of white sand and clear blue waters, making it a significant spot for domestic tourism. The landscape is a harmonious blend of pine-covered hills and coastal lagoons. It provides a peaceful retreat away from urban centers. Visitors to the resort can experience traditional Korean hospitality and enjoy the serene environment. The area is characterized by its natural beauty and the health benefits associated with its mineral-rich lake mud.
